> There are a few issues with the Aggregate Index in an osgi env.
> - First the cost is the same as the wrapped index. This is not really about
> osgi, but the fact that in an osgi enabled environment there will be 2
> indices returning the same cost (ex. lucene and aggregate lucene) so some
> full-text queries may fail randomly.
> - Second, there are no osgi annotations on the Aggregate Index so it is not
> automatically enabled. I'm not sure how to enable that yet.
